16.2 Fitting/removing spare parts

16.2.1 Valve disassembly (removing the actuator from the
body)
1. Move the actuator A to the open position.
2. Remove actuator A from valve body 1.
3. Move the actuator A to the closed position.
Important:
▶ Clean all parts of contamination (do not damage the
parts during cleaning) following removal. Check parts for
potential damage; replace if necessary (only use genuine
parts from GEMÜ).

16.2.2 Removing the diaphragm

▶ Before removing the diaphragm, please remove the actu-
ator, see "Valve disassembly (removing the actuator from
the body)".
1. Unscrew the diaphragm.
ð Please note: Depending on the version, the com-
pressor may fall out.
2. Clean all parts of contamination (do not damage parts dur-
ing cleaning).
3. Check parts for potential damage, replace if necessary
(only use genuine parts from GEMÜ).

16.2.3 Mounting the diaphragm

▶ Fit the diaphragms suitable for the product (suitable for
medium, medium concentration, temperature and pres-
sure). The diaphragm is a wearing part. Check the tech-
nical condition and function of the product before com-
missioning and during the whole term of use. Carry out
checks regularly and determine the check intervals in ac-
cordance with the conditions of use and/or the regulatory
codes and provisions applicable for this application.
▶ If the diaphragm is not screwed into the adapter far
enough, the closing force is transmitted directly onto the
diaphragm pin and not via the compressor. This will
cause damage and early failure of the diaphragm and
leakage of the product. If the diaphragm is screwed in too
far, perfect sealing at the valve seat will not be achieved.
The function of the product is no longer ensured.
▶ Incorrectly mounted diaphragms cause the product leak-
age and emission of medium. In this case, remove the
diaphragms, check the complete valve and diaphragms
and reassemble again proceeding as described above.

16.2.3.1 Mounting the compressor
Compressor
▶ The compressor is loose on all diaphragm sizes.
1. Place the washer (arrow) loosely on the actuator spindle.
2. Place the compressor loosely on the washer, fit the wings
into the guides (arrows).
